達榮春 劉小英


摘要:目前,許多高校與企業合作還停留在簽訂紙質合同,企業到高校授課、講座、招聘,學生到企業實習、應聘,學生與企業交流較少,不能及時知道企業信息,因此,有必要開發校企合作信息管理系統,加強校企合作。采用JavaScript作為開發語言,使用Vue框架結合MySQL數據庫,設計開發了校企合作信息管理系統,實現了用戶登錄、企業注冊、個人信息管理、用戶信息管理、招聘管理、培訓管理、簡歷投遞管理、培訓報名管理、留言咨詢管理等功能模塊,系統測試表明,此系統能夠有力推進校企合作,促進人才交流。
關鍵詞:校企合作;信息管理;Vue;JavaScript;MySQL
中圖分類號:TP311.52? ? ? ? 文獻標識碼:A
文章編號:1009-3044(2021)11-0026-03
Design and Implementation of School-enterprise Cooperation Platform
DA Rong-chun, LIU Xiao-ying
(Panzhihua University, Panzhihua 617000, China)
Abstract: At present, many universities and enterprises still sign paper contracts, enterprises go to colleges and universities to teach,give lectures, and recruit students, students go to enterprises to practice and apply for jobs, students have little communication with enterprises and cannot know enterprise information in time, Therefore, it is necessary to develop the school-enterprise cooperation information management system and strengthen the school-enterprise cooperation. Using JavaScript development language, Vue framework and MySQL database, the school-enterprise cooperation information management system was designed and developed, it realized the function of user login, enterprise registration, personal information management, user information management, recruitment management, training management, resume delivery management, training registration management, message consultation management, the system test shows that the system can effectively promote the school-enterprise cooperation and the exchange of talents.
Key words: School-enterprise cooperation; information management; Vue; JavaScript; MySQL
目前,許多高校與企業的合作溝通還是通過電話,郵箱等方式,確定合作后簽訂紙質合同,企業到高校授課、講座、招聘,學校組織學生去企業實習、應聘,缺少一個統一管理信息的平臺。由于學校和企業溝通不足,學校不能實時了解企業對于人才的需求,培養的學生與企業的需求存在著一定的差異,畢業生也不能及時了解企業招聘、實習信息,給校企合作帶來一定困難,因此,開發一個便于校企合作的信息管理系統勢在必行。
目前,很多學者通過調研,嘗試開發了適合本單位的校企合作系統,例如河套學院張俊霞設計開發了河套學院校企合作信息管理系統,提出了采用信息技術手段進行校企合作信息管理系統的建設方案[1];天津大學的田芳實現了一個校企合作信息管理系統,實現了在線發布信息、用戶信息管理以及實習管理等功能[2];河源職業技術學院的涂華錦設計開發了校企合作信息服務平臺,有效促進了產教深度融合[3];近年來,校企合作取得了很大的發展,各種校企合作信息管理系統層出不窮[4-7]。研究分析了現有校企合作信息管理系統的不足,擬開發一個校企合作信息管理系統,滿足高校校企合作的需求。
1需求分析
系統設置了學生、企業、管理員三種角色,學生主要進行登錄、個人信息管理、簡歷管理、崗位投遞管理、招聘報名管理。
企業進行注冊、登錄、企業信息管理、招聘管理、培訓管理。
管理員進行登錄、用戶信息管理、招聘信息管理、培訓信息管理、留言信息管理。
2系統功能設計
該系統主要包括用戶登錄、企業注冊、個人信息管理、用戶信息管理、招聘管理、培訓管理、簡歷投遞管理、培訓報名管理、留言管理等功能,總體結構圖如圖1所示。
1)企業注冊管理:企業需通過在線注冊,提交企業信息,管理員對企業信息進行審核,審核通過后,企業才可以登錄該系統。
2)用戶登錄管理:通過用戶輸入的賬號和密碼判斷賬號和密碼是否匹配,如果賬號和密碼不匹配,則提示用戶密碼錯誤,請重新輸入密碼,如果賬號和密碼匹配,則跳轉到對應的登錄成功界面。
3)個人信息管理:用戶登錄成功后可以查看個人信息,學生可以修改密碼,企業可以修改密碼和聯系人相關信息。
4)用戶信息管理:管理員可以對用戶的信息進行修改和刪除。
5)招聘管理:企業登錄該系統后,可以在線發布招聘信息,添加成功后等待管理員審核,管理員審核通過后,學生可以查看該條招聘信息。同時企業可以查看招聘信息,刪除招聘信息,也可以通過搜索框搜索招聘信息。
6)培訓管理:企業登錄該系統后,可以在線發布培訓信息,添加成功后,等待管理員審核,管理員審核通過后,學生可以查看該條培訓信息,報名參加培訓,培訓完畢,企業需要給出培訓成績。企業不僅可以查看培訓信息,刪除培訓信息,而且還可以通過搜索框搜索培訓信息。
7)崗位投遞管理:學生查看培訓信息后,可以投遞簡歷,但是學生必須上傳簡歷之后才能夠投遞簡歷,投遞成功后,學生可以查看自己招聘投遞記錄。
8)培訓報名管理:學生查看培訓信息后,可以報名參加培訓,報名成功后,學生可以查看自己的培訓報名記錄,培訓完畢,學生還可以查看自己的培訓成績。
9)留言管理:學生和企業可以給管理員進行留言咨詢,管理員也可以回復企業和學生的留言咨詢。
3 功能實現
3.1主界面設計
系統運行時,主界面如圖2所示,顯示了培訓信息、招聘信息、企業以及菜單選項。在此界面右上角,有登錄按鈕,注冊按鈕,用戶可以點擊登錄按鈕進行登錄,沒有注冊的企業,可以點擊注冊按鈕進行注冊。
3.2登錄模塊的設計與實現
用戶登錄時,必須選擇身份,輸入賬號、密碼以及驗證碼進行驗證。如果賬號不存在,則提示“用戶賬號不存在,請注冊后登錄”。如果賬號存在,密碼錯誤,則提示“用戶密碼錯誤”。若賬號和密碼驗證成功,則提示“用戶登錄成功”,并跳轉到用戶登錄成功后的界面。
3.3企業注冊模塊設計與實現
企業必須注冊成功后,才能登錄該系統,企業注冊需要輸入相關信息,若賬號已經注冊過,則提示“操作失敗,你已注冊,請勿重復注冊”。若該賬號未被注冊,則提示“操作成功”,等待管理員審核,若管理員審核通過,則注冊成功。
3.4個人信息管理設計與實現
用戶可以查看個人信息,查看個人信息主要是前端通過axios攜帶token向后端發起請求,后端進行token驗證,驗證成功,從數據庫獲取該用戶的個人信息并把數據返回給前端,前端拿到數據,對數據進行處理和展示。
3.5用戶信息管理設計與實現
只有管理員才能對用戶信息進行操作,管理員可以添加學生信息,導出學生信息,管理員還可以通過點擊編輯按鈕,修改用戶的信息,點擊刪除按鈕刪除用戶信息。
3.6招聘管理設計與實現
企業發布招聘信息,添加成功后,需等待管理員審核。企業可以查看招聘信息,刪除招聘信息,也可以通過搜索框搜索招聘信息。
3.7崗位投遞管理設計與實現
學生要應聘,就必須有自己的簡歷,學生可以上傳簡歷,刪除簡歷。上傳簡歷使用了el-upload組件,文件上傳前判斷文件類型,如果不是pdf類型,則會提示只能上傳 pdf類型文件,且不超過10M,上傳成功后,可以查看簡歷,簡歷的查看是使用vue-pdf插件來實現。學生可以查看招聘信息詳情,招聘信息詳情頁面有一個投遞簡歷按鈕,點擊這個按鈕就可以投遞簡歷,如果已經投遞過,則提示您已投遞,請勿重復投遞,學生投遞簡歷后可以查看簡歷投遞記錄。
3.8培訓管理設計與實現
企業發布培訓信息,添加成功后,需等待管理員審核。企業可以查看培訓信息,刪除培訓信息,也可以通過搜索框搜索培訓信息
3.9培訓報名管理設計與實現
學生可以查看培訓信息詳情,培訓信息詳情頁面有一個立即報名按鈕,點擊這個按鈕就可以報名培訓,如果已經報名,則提示您已報名,請勿重復報名,學生報名后可以查看培訓報名記錄,培訓完畢,企業會給參加培訓的學生評分,學生可以查看自己培訓成績。
3.10留言管理設計與實現
留言咨詢主要是學生和企業對管理員進行留言咨詢,用戶輸入想要咨詢的內容,點擊確定,提交留言信息。管理員可以在后臺查看留言,點擊編輯按鈕可以回復留言信息。
4 結束語
系統采用JavaScript語言進行開發,使用了Vue框架搭建用戶界面,提高了頁面加載速度,減輕服務器負擔。后端主要使用nodejs和express框架搭建服務器,使用了MySQL數據庫來進行存儲數據,使用Viscode工具開發軟件。系統實現了校企合作信息管理所需要的基本功能,界面友好,操作簡單,滿足高校校企合作的需求。
參考文獻:
[1] 張俊霞. 河套學院校企合作信息管理系統的設計與實現[D]. 呼和浩特:內蒙古大學,2016.
[2] 田芳. 校企合作教學管理信息系統的設計與實現[D].天津:天津大學,2015.
[3] 涂華錦, 田景富, 邱遠. 校企合作信息服務平臺的設計與實現[J]. 黑龍江生態工程職業學院學報,2018(5):28-31.
[4] 王艷春, 胡靖, 李靜輝. 校企合作信息管理系統設計[J]. 實驗技術與管理, 2017(8):129-131,136.
[5] 黃菲. 基于JSP技術的高職院校校企合作信息管理系統研究[J]. 電子測試, 2020(4):63-65.
[6] 陳惠紅, 劉世明, 謝建華. 基于校企合作的資源平臺開發[J]. 電腦迷, 2017(9):38-39.
[7] 季馨懌. 江西省校企合作信息服務平臺系統的設計與實現[D].南昌:南昌大學,2018.
【通聯編輯:王力】